Output 043cd93f0d1a95401f843d73166ffe4b0bbe34fb1017309d4f12b3c900378205:0

value
526000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c2f5da28c948117b672b7783af06525316d26b8 OP_EQUAL
address
3A6SqDtHyjMuuvywVpjMXRrX4yB6BLNMoy
transaction
043cd93f0d1a95401f843d73166ffe4b0bbe34fb1017309d4f12b3c900378205
confirmations
359920
spent
true